Nitrous woes


ok well i just went and did a test run with the 100 jets and its nuts, however i have a stumble at engagment and then it straightens out. i called NX to see what can be done to remedy that problem and they have an accumalator for 216 bucks. i dont want to take this route but will if need be. Will to pumps remedy this and how would one go about setting up a twin pump system.

I would datalog the nitrous run and see what the stumble realy is first. Your fuel system is good enough to hold what you have and the 100 shot easily. I would almost bet the stumble is the delay in the N20 hit and it is pig rich for a moment. Check it out on the datalog and see.

you might need a boost a pump, if you have a fpss then for just a split second its probrably seeing a drop in fuel pressure and shutting the nitrous off. Mine did that on occasion but not too often, i just adjusted the fpss to compensate for the quick drop since mine was set to cut off around 25psi.
